Fitchburg is a city located in Worcester County, Massachusetts, with a population of approximately 40,000 people. It is situated 10 miles north of Worcester and 50 miles west of Boston, making it a convenient location for both commuters and visitors. The city has a rich history, dating back to its founding in 1764, and has since become a vibrant and diverse community.

Fitchburg is known for its scenic landscapes, with rolling hills, lakes, and forests that provide ample opportunities for outdoor recreation. The city is home to several parks and trails, including Coggshall Park, which offers beautiful views of Mirror Lake and is popular for hiking, picnicking, and birdwatching. Residents and visitors can also enjoy the natural beauty of the region at locations such as the Hollis Hills Farm, which features a working farm, hiking trails, and seasonal events.

In addition to its natural attractions, Fitchburg boasts a thriving arts and culture scene. The city is home to the Fitchburg Art Museum, which houses a diverse collection of American and European art, as well as rotating exhibitions of contemporary works. The museum also offers educational programs and community events that celebrate the local arts community. Fitchburg is also a hub for live music, theater, and other artistic performances, with venues such as the Stratton Players Theater and the Fitchburg State University Center for the Arts.

Fitchburg is also known for its strong sense of community and its commitment to historic preservation. The city has several well-preserved historic districts, including the Upper Common Historic District, which features elegant Victorian-era homes and buildings. The city also hosts annual events that celebrate its cultural heritage, such as the Longsjo Classic Bicycle Race, which honors the legacy of local Olympic cyclist Arthur Longsjo.
